Morgan McKinley Northern Home Counties is proud to be exclusively partnering with a growing business based in Northamptonshire, currently seeking a Project Coordinator to join their team.Role:As a Project Coordinator, you will be responsible for coordinating your assigned projects with an emphasis on thorough planning.Key Responsibilities:
  • Project Coordination:
  • Liaise with trades and contractors to schedule works, arrange materials, and address job queries.
  • Maintain clear, regular communication with Network Contractors to ensure all jobs on the network are managed effectively, while building and sustaining long-term relationships.
  • Procurement & Cost Management:
  • Purchase materials and hire plant for approved works.
  • Manage all aspects of plant hire and off-hire.
  • Reconcile actual costs against estimates and provide cost-saving insights when ordering materials, authorising contractors, and allocating work.
  • Raise and issue purchase orders to suppliers and contractors
  • Customer & File Management:
  • Oversee the customer, client, and claimant experience from start to finish of the repair process.
  • Validate all job details accurately and maintain excellence in file handling by logging all telephone and email communications, updating workflows and reminders, and labelling documents appropriately.
  • Handle invoice processing for repair jobs.
  • Site Support & Risk Management:
  • Review and create risk assessments; collate all required repair documentation.
  • Ensure legal compliance and welfare planning for operatives prior to site attendance.
  • Conduct end-of-day checks with trades and escalate issues to the appropriate site manager or member of management as necessary.
  • Arrange emergency call outs when required.
